Job Description:
Responsibilities:
1. Client Assessment: Conduct thorough assessments of potential clients to determine their eligibility and care needs.
2. Program Eligibility: Review and verify documentation to confirm eligibility criteria for enrollment in the Source and CCSP programs.
3. Intake Process: Facilitate the intake process by collecting and documenting client information, including medical history, care preferences, and personal details.
4. Communication and Collaboration: Collaborate with healthcare professionals, case managers, and family members to gather additional information, address concerns, and ensure a smooth transition for clients.
5. Care Planning: Collaborate with the care coordination team to develop personalized care plans based on clients' needs, ensuring all services required are accurately identified and scheduled.
6. Documentation and Record Keeping: Maintain accurate and up-to-date records of client information, assessment findings, and communication for reference and reporting purposes.
7. Program Liaison: Serve as a point of contact for clients, addressing inquiries, providing program information, and guiding them through the enrollment process.
8. Compliance and Regulations: Stay updated on program guidelines, policies, and regulatory requirements to ensure full compliance during the intake process.
9. Continuous Improvement: Contribute to ongoing process improvement initiatives to enhance the efficiency and effectiveness of the intake process.
10. Act as ongoing liaison between caregiver and client
11. Responsible for ongoing tracking of onboarding process per company guidelines
12. Collection and analysis of all required documentation for caregiver compliance through onboarding process
13. Maintaining constant, consistent contact with caregiver and client
14. Ensure all new hires comply with company, Federal, and State regulations required for employment
15. Create profiles in various systems to ensure timely and accurate information is stored and tracked throughout the onboarding process
16. Perform employment eligibility and verification, including: background checks, I-9 completion, etc.
17. Gather and process employee file paperwork and maintain applicant profiles across systems
18. Maintain confidential records (office employee files, health records, protected information)
